  • Publication number: 20190227407
    Abstract: Provides a focal-plane shutter comprising: a base plate that has an opening portion for exposure; a blade group for opening and closing the opening portion; an arm that is linked to a blade group; and a driving mechanism portion, linked to the arm, for driving the blade group through the arm, wherein: the blade group and the arm are linked through a coupling plated with a metal crystallized structure with crystallization degree of no less than 99%. This focal-plane shutter can improve the wear durability of a coupling for linking a blade group and an arm. This can prevent the production of wear debris, and prevent the coupling from becoming brittle through wear, even given repeated operations.

  • Patent number: 9091902
    Abstract: A first blade includes two arms and four blades, and is arranged between a shutter base plate and an intermediate plate. A second blade includes two arms and four blades, and is arranged between the intermediate plate and an auxiliary base plate. During an exposure operation, the four blades of the first blade are brought into an overlap state from a development state and the four blades of the second blade are brought into the development state from the overlap state. Since a contour forming edge of the intermediate plate above the opening portion is formed in the shape of an arc, the four blades of the second blade are able to start an operation appropriately from the overlap state.

  • Publication number: 20140294374
    Abstract: A focal plane shutter for a camera which is suitable for miniaturization and arranged to prevent wear debris from entering into a blade chamber via a base plate hole. Wall portions (1j and 1k) are formed protruding towards the blade chamber side surface from edges of the elongated holes (1b and 1c) provided in a base plate (1). Rear blade-use arms (14 and 15) have step-like bent portions (14b and 15a) formed therein so that a tip end side of the arms is positioned further toward the base plate (1) than the rotation center side. During operation, the bent portions (14b and 15b) allow a small gap to be maintained between the wall portion (1k) and the rear blade-use arms (14 and 15). The freedom in determining the layout is not restricted so that miniaturization of the device is possible and entry of debris into the blade chamber is suppressed.
